Sunday Dare takes swipe at El-Rufai, Amaechi for opposing Tinubu, describes them as ‘wannabes’ Sunday Dare, special adviser to the president Bola Tinubu on media and public communication, has described the president’s political opponents as “wannabes.” Dare said the president is not deterred by the constant barrage of criticism from the opposition. This is coming days after former Governor of Kaduna State, Nasir El-Rufai, and former Minister of Transportation, Rotimi Amaechi, openly criticised Tinubu’s administration. Recently, El-Rufai accused the ruling All Progressives Congress (APC) of founding principles, saying he doesn’t recognise the party the again. “You cannot afford to have illiterates, semi-illiterates, and cunning people as your leaders. This is why we end up with the poor leadership we have today,” he said.
